Output 75585b520fcfe64c2980fc8771a141654dde67d8541182c0ebbaf5fddc9f96c8:0

value
3029844
script pubkey
OP_0 OP_PUSHBYTES_20 8de5c39f76cc19536bcca53b1d6e1a6f76189a46
address
ltc1q3hju88mkesv4x67v55a36ms6damp3xjxw6z0x3
transaction
75585b520fcfe64c2980fc8771a141654dde67d8541182c0ebbaf5fddc9f96c8
spent
true